After Romulus had hit the woodwork in opening minute United took control and began to ask questions.
We had four players making the full home League debuts and all four did well. Lewis Richards, on the left of midfield, Ben Clucas in the centre, Tom Cass at centre-back and Lee Burns at right-back all had good games.
We hit the woodwork and the lively pairing up front of Andy Hutchinson and ben Garrick went close on several occasions.
Goalless at half-time, we fell behind five minutes after the re-start yet again. Marcus Brown opened the scoring. This sparked the visitors.
They had been neat and tidy up to then but the goal lifted their spirits.
However United dug in, without really creating but with fifteen minutes remaining Simon Mowbray might have levelled on two occasions. Firstly, cutting in from the left he hesitated and got drowded out. Then dealing with a difficult return pass from Ben Garrick he couldn’t control and another chance went begging.
Substitute, Sam Wilkinson might have done better with a header, heading just over and skipper, Brendan McDaid also went close with a header.
However goals in the 87th and 89th from Ashley Jackson and a second from Brown put piad to the Whites efforts.
We have now picked up just 12 points from 19 games in 2013. Remember we started the New Year with a 1-0 win over Brigg Town so 9 points from the last 18 !
We deserved better but once again we were not ruthless enough at either end of the pitch.
